Police are appealing for public assistance to locate a boy missing from the Hunter Region.
Austin Glynn, aged 13, was last seen about 9am on Saturday 1 March, 2025, at Rutherford.
When he could not be located he was reported missing to Port Stephens-Hunter Police District and inquiries commenced into his whereabouts.
He is described as being Caucasian in appearance, 160cm tall, with a solid build and short brown hair.
He was last seen wearing a red hat, grey shirt and black track pants.
Police and family hold concerns for Austin's welfare due to his age and having several medical conditions.
